Dr. Brandt - pores no more - primer | Possibly my favourite discovery this year and a major life saver in my skincare/make up kit, this primer mattifies my skin completely and minimises the look of my pores, basically the perfect base for make up or even a no make up day. Aēsop - reverence aromatique hand balm | This is my first ever purchase from Aēsop, I often walk past an Aēsop shop/counter and i'm instantly drawn in by the gorgeous smells and the beautiful packaging. A bathroom full of these products is the ultimate house goals, but until I can splurge on that I started off with this lovely hand balm, its super moisturising and doesn't leave a sticky residue like most creams. Dr Dennis Gross - ferulic acid + retinol brightening solution | Possibly the biggest beauty must have this year is a retinol treatment, I researched a lot of different products and decided to try this one by Dr Dennis Gross after reading lots of great reviews. I apply two tiny drops to my face every night and not only does the texture of my skin feel smoother but my overall complexion is much brighter by morning. Check out my full review here and buy here

Mario Badescu - drying lotion | This product will always have a special place in my skincare routine, after hearing great things about this drying lotion I caved and haven't looked back since. As soon as I notice a naughty little spot about to invade my face I pop this on using a cotton bud and by morning it has dried the pesky blemish out. Read my full review here and buy here

Ouai - hair oil | I definitely couldn't leave this hair oil out of my favourites for 2016! I use this product every time I wash my hair and I could not be without it. Once my hair is all washed I apply two pumps of oil to the damp ends of my hair, once I've styled my hair it looks soft, smooth and shiny but most of all its much more manageable.
